For residents in North Tonawanda, NY, satellite TV providers like DirecTV and Dish Network offer comprehensive channel lineups and are available across the entire city. Installation typically requires a clear view of the southern sky, which is generally achievable in most residential areas, including single-family homes and apartments. Given Western New York's climate, it's important to note that heavy snowfall or ice accumulation can occasionally impact signal reception, though modern equipment is designed to mitigate these issues effectively.
Cable TV providers in North Tonawanda, NY, ensure access to essential local broadcast channels, including ABC (WKBW-TV), CBS (WGRZ-TV), NBC (WROC-TV), FOX (WUTV), and PBS (WNED-TV). These affiliates provide local news, community programming, and emergency alerts crucial for residents. Beyond the major networks, many packages also include access to regional sports networks like the MSG Western New York for Buffalo Sabres and Buffalo Bandits games, and AT&T SportsNet Pittsburgh for Pittsburgh-based teams, depending on the provider and package tier. North Tonawanda also benefits from public access channels, offering a platform for local government meetings and community-produced content, ensuring residents stay informed and connected to civic life.
